You and your G1 feel left out, especially since there are phones like the Nexus One and the Moto Droid that have firmware version 2.1 and 2.0 respectively.

Well if you are sad and you got told you would get no love, than today is a good day, because today they announced that ALL android phones would get the update to 2.1 before Quarter 2 of 2010, which is before Summer, and the best part for early adopters is that they will probably start getting it first. I find this very cool of Google, and now people will stop complaining that Google is spreading themselves thin, every phone will have 2.1. I heard that the G1, won’t have the app drawer or live wall papers, but everything else should basically be there. But don’t be sad, the app drawer can be a tad buggy and live wall paper is a battery killer. Nice, but don’t like the sacrifice of them.
